突破显存瓶颈:AirLLM如何让70B大模型在4GB GPU上高效运行
突破显存瓶颈AirLLM如何让70B大模型在4GB GPU上高效运行【免费下载链接】airllmAirLLM 70B inference with single 4GB GPU项目地址: https://gitcode.com/GitHub_Trending/ai/airllmAirLLM是一个专为大模型推理优化的开源框架通过创新的内存管理技术使开发者能够在仅4GB显存的GPU上运行700亿参数的大型语言模型。无论是学术研究者、个人开发者还是中小企业都能借助这一工具突破硬件限制在普通设备上体验前沿AI技术的强大能力无需投入昂贵的计算资源。核心价值重新定义大模型的可及性为什么硬件门槛成为AI创新的最大阻碍当主流70B模型需要近600GB内存时大多数开发者只能望模兴叹。AirLLM通过智能的模型优化策略将原本需要高端GPU支持的大模型推理能力带到了普通PC和笔记本电脑上。这种突破性的技术不仅降低了AI开发的准入门槛更为边缘计算、本地部署等场景提供了全新可能。技术突破动态内存调度如何实现300%效率提升AirLLM的核心创新在于其动态分层加载机制这与传统的静态量化方法有着本质区别。该技术将模型权重分割为多个独立模块根据推理需求进行实时加载和卸载如同智能仓储系统般精准调度资源。这种方法避免了将整个模型一次性加载到内存的传统模式使显存占用降低70%以上。图AirLLM优化过程中的评估损失变化显示模型在压缩后仍保持良好性能关键技术实现位于air_llm/airllm/airllm_base.py中的基础架构以及air_llm/airllm/persist/目录下的模型持久化系统。通过这两者的协同工作AirLLM实现了模型权重的高效管理和快速存取。实践指南从零开始运行你的第一个大模型如何在普通电脑上部署70B模型只需三个简单步骤克隆项目仓库git clone https://gitcode.com/GitHub_Trending/ai/airllm安装依赖pip install -r requirements.txt使用自动模型加载器运行推理from air_llm.auto_model import AutoModelForCausalLM model AutoModelForCausalLM.from_pretrained( model_path, load_in_4bitTrue, device_mapauto ) print(model.generate(AI如何改变世界))完整的示例代码可在examples/inferrence.ipynb中找到包含了不同模型类型的加载方法和参数调优建议。应用前景跨行业的大模型普及革命AirLLM正在改变多个行业的AI应用方式教育领域高校实验室无需昂贵GPU集群即可开展大模型研究学生能直接在个人电脑上进行模型调试和创新实验。企业应用中小企业可以在本地服务器部署大模型处理敏感数据时无需担心隐私泄露同时降低云服务成本。边缘计算在工业设备、智能终端等资源受限环境中AirLLM使得实时AI分析成为可能推动物联网应用升级。随着技术的不断迭代AirLLM将支持更多模型架构并进一步优化推理速度和内存效率。这个项目不仅是一个工具更是AI民主化的重要一步让每个人都能平等地享受大模型技术带来的创新力量。无论是AI初学者还是资深开发者现在都可以借助AirLLM跨越硬件鸿沟将创意转化为现实。加入这个开源社区一起探索大模型推理的无限可能。【免费下载链接】airllmAirLLM 70B inference with single 4GB GPU项目地址: https://gitcode.com/GitHub_Trending/ai/airllm创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2424443.html
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!